The Edward Gorey House is pleased to announce our 2010 special exhibit



Artful Associations: Edward Gorey and Famous Authors

Edward Gorey and Famous Authors The exhibit features the wide-range of Edward Gorey's works for other authors, including Hillaire Belloc, Florence Heide, Edward Lear, T.S. Eliot, John Updike, Muriel Sparks, and many more. This exhibit showcases original pencil sketches, pen and ink drawings and watercolors. Many works in the exhibit are unpublished; some are on loan from private collections and have never before been on public display, creating a special opportunity for even the most serious Gorey fans and collectors to see works exhibited for the first time.

The Edward Gorey House celebrates the life and work of acclaimed writer and artist, Edward Gorey.

Featuring exhibits of Gorey's professional work, personal life and legacy of supporting animal welfare causes, the Gorey House is a glimpse into the mind and life of one of America's truly great creative geniuses.
